Style #1924 - The 1920s Flapper Wedding Dress A sophisticated look from the 1920s, this gown is offered in a luxurious four-ply silk crepe, which has the soft draping qualities needed to properly execute this design. The gown features a simple "bateau" neckline, long fitted sleeves, and a dropped waistline. |

Style #1933 - Vintage 1930s Wedding Dress To achieve the graceful, flowing sweep of the 1930s, we have created a somewhat sheer, all lace gown, worn over a bias cut silk charmeuse "slip." The lace gown is cut with princess seams that extend into a full circle to create the popular "trumpet" flare, and sleeves flute softly around the shoulder to become a dramatic flounce in the back. |
